JPMorgan Chase & Co. decreased its position in FTI Consulting, Inc. (NYSE:FCN – Free Report) by 29.0% during the 3rd quarter, according to its most recent filing with the SEC. The institutional investor owned 64,417 shares of the business services provider’s stock after selling 26,286 shares during the period. JPMorgan Chase & Co. owned about 0.21% of FTI Consulting worth $10,414,000 as of its most recent filing with the SEC.

FTI Consulting Company Profile
FTI Consulting, Inc is a global business advisory firm providing multidisciplinary solutions designed to address complex challenges and strategic opportunities. The company’s primary service offerings encompass corporate finance & restructuring, economic consulting, forensic & litigation consulting, strategic communications, and technology. These capabilities enable clients to manage financial distress, navigate regulatory environments, resolve disputes, build trust with stakeholders, and leverage data-driven insights.
In its corporate finance & restructuring practice, FTI delivers restructuring, interim management, and transaction advisory services to companies facing operational or financial pressures.
